Liberar

Azure DevOps de liberación de parámetros de tubería

Azure DevOps de liberación de parámetros de tubería
  1. ¿Cómo lento las variables de la tubería en Azure DevOps??
  2. ¿Cómo se pasan las variables en una liberación de tuberías??
  3. ¿Cómo se pasan los parámetros en la tubería Azure DevOps??
  4. ¿Cómo se usa el grupo variable en la tubería de lanzamiento??
  5. ¿Cuál es la diferencia entre parámetros y variables en la tubería de Azure??
  6. ¿Cómo se libera una tubería Azure??
  7. ¿Cómo se pasan los parámetros al flujo de datos??
  8. ¿Cuál es la diferencia entre parámetros y variables en YAML??
  9. ¿Cómo se pasan los parámetros en la pila??
  10. ¿Cómo se desencadena manualmente la tubería de liberación en Azure DevOps??
  11. ¿Cómo se activan una tubería de liberación en Azure DevOps??
  12. ¿Cuáles son los pasos de la tubería de liberación??
  13. ¿Cuál es la diferencia entre la tubería y la tubería de liberación??
  14. ¿Están las tuberías de liberación de Azure DevOps en desacuerdo??

¿Cómo lento las variables de la tubería en Azure DevOps??

Defina y administra estas variables en la pestaña Variables en una tubería de liberación. En la página Variables de tuberías, abra la lista desplegable de alcance y seleccione "Liberación". Por defecto, cuando agrega una variable, está configurado para liberar el alcance. Compartir valores en todas las tareas dentro de una etapa específica utilizando variables de etapa.

¿Cómo se pasan las variables en una liberación de tuberías??

Para pasar variables entre sus tuberías de compilación y liberación, puede crear/exportar un archivo que contenga su variable en su agente de compilación. Este archivo debe exportarse como artefacto de compilación y luego descargarse en la tubería de lanzamiento. Cuando ejecuta la tubería, se le pedirá un parámetro.

¿Cómo se pasan los parámetros en la tubería Azure DevOps??

Junto al nombre de su borrador de tuberías, seleccione el icono de engranajes para abrir el panel de configuración. En la sección Parámetros de la tubería, seleccione el icono +. Ingrese un nombre para el parámetro y un valor predeterminado. Por ejemplo, ingrese el valor reemplazar-missing como nombre del parámetro y 0 como valor predeterminado.

¿Cómo se usa el grupo variable en la tubería de lanzamiento??

Para usar un grupo variable, abra su tubería. Seleccionar variables > Grupos variables y luego elija el grupo de variables de enlace. En una tubería de compilación, ve una lista de grupos disponibles. En una tubería de lanzamiento, por ejemplo, también ve una lista desplegable de etapas en la tubería.

¿Cuál es la diferencia entre parámetros y variables en la tubería de Azure??

Las variables de la tubería son valores que se pueden establecer y modificarse durante una ejecución de tuberías. A diferencia de los parámetros de la tubería, que se definen a nivel de tubería y no se pueden cambiar durante una ejecución de la tubería, las variables de la tubería se pueden establecer y modificarse dentro de una tubería utilizando una actividad variable establecida.

¿Cómo se libera una tubería Azure??

Crear tuberías de liberación

Mediante el uso de un desencadenante de implementación para crear un lanzamiento cada vez que hay un nuevo artefacto de compilación disponible. Mediante el uso del botón Crear liberación desde sus tuberías > Liberaciones para crear manualmente una tubería de liberación.

¿Cómo se pasan los parámetros al flujo de datos??

Para agregar parámetros a su flujo de datos, haga clic en la parte en blanco del lienzo de flujo de datos para ver las propiedades generales. En el panel de configuración, verá una pestaña llamada parámetro. Seleccione nuevo para generar un nuevo parámetro. Para cada parámetro, debe asignar un nombre, seleccionar un tipo y establecer opcionalmente un valor predeterminado.

¿Cuál es la diferencia entre parámetros y variables en YAML??

versus variables

Ahora los parámetros solo existen en plantillas YAML, y al igual que las variables son establecidas por el usuario. Aquí hay un 👉gotha: a diferencia de las variables, los parámetros solo se establecen una vez, al comienzo de la ejecución de la construcción. Los parámetros se utilizan para construir dinámicamente la tubería completa en función de la lógica personalizada.

¿Cómo se pasan los parámetros en la pila??

Para pasar los parámetros a una subrutina, el programa de llamadas los empuja a la pila en el orden inverso para que el último parámetro que pase sea el primero empujado, y el primer parámetro que pasa es el último empujado. De esta manera, el primer parámetro está en la parte superior de la pila y el último está en la parte inferior de la pila.

¿Cómo se desencadena manualmente la tubería de liberación en Azure DevOps??

Navegue a las tuberías | Tuberías y seleccionar Partsunlimited-CI BUILD BUILLING. Haga clic en Ejecutar la tubería y luego seleccione Ejecutar para activar la tubería.

¿Cómo se activan una tubería de liberación en Azure DevOps??

Una versión se activará solo si el empuje Git contiene un confirmación en la rama especificada. Por ejemplo, la selección de Main activará una versión para un empuje GIT que contiene una o más compromisos con la rama principal. Para activar una versión para cualquier compromiso con ramas en características/, ingrese características/* .

¿Cuáles son los pasos de la tubería de liberación??

Las etapas son las principales divisiones en su canal de lanzamiento: "Ejecutar pruebas funcionales", "implementar en preproducción" y "desplegar en producción" son buenos ejemplos de etapas de lanzamiento. Una etapa en una tubería de lanzamiento consiste en trabajos y tareas.

¿Cuál es la diferencia entre la tubería y la tubería de liberación??

Se utiliza una tubería de compilación para generar artefactos fuera del código fuente. Una tubería de lanzamiento consume los artefactos y realiza acciones de seguimiento dentro de un sistema de múltiples estadísticas. Es la mejor práctica establecer un enlace entre una tubería de compilación y la tubería de liberación correspondiente.

¿Están las tuberías de liberación de Azure DevOps en desacuerdo??

Hasta donde yo sé, esto no estará en desuso. No hemos recibido ninguna noticia de que la tubería de lanzamiento se desactive.

No se puede instalar el complemento Jenkins a través de Ansible
Por qué no se están instalando mis complementos de Jenkins?¿Cómo habilito los complementos Ansible??¿Cuál es el papel de Ansible para instalar Jenkin...
Ansible fatal sudo se requiere una contraseña, incluso después de que se intensifican los privados
¿Cómo omito la contraseña de sudo en Ansible Tower??¿Qué es la escalada de privilegios en Ansible??¿Cómo me vuelvo sudo en Ansible Playbook??¿Cómo fo...
El comando Azure Pipelines Docker@2 Build no pasa a través de Build Args
Cómo construir e implementar contenedores Docker con tuberías de Azure?Cómo aprobar argumentos en Docker Build Command?Cómo usar Arg en el archivo Do...